    Isikrini se-ion se-T4010CL Chloride seZityalo zoMbane se-OEM esinokwenziwa ngokwezifiso

    I-Chloride Ion Monitor sisixhobo esibalulekileyo sohlalutyo esikwi-intanethi esenzelwe ukulinganisa rhoqo, ngexesha langempela, uxinano lwe-chloride ion (Cl⁻) kwizisombululo zamanzi. Isetyenziswa ngokubanzi ekuveliseni umbane, ekucutshungulweni kweekhemikhali, ekuveliseni ioyile negesi, ekunyangweni kwamanzi, nasekubekeni iliso kwindalo esingqongileyo, inika idatha ebalulekileyo yokulawula ukugqwala, ukuphucula inkqubo, kunye nokuthotyelwa kwemithetho.
    Inkqubo idla ngokusebenzisa i-electrode ekhetha i-ion (ISE) okanye i-sensor ye-chronopotentiometric ephucukileyo. Inguqulelo ye-ISE isebenzisa i-membrane ethile ye-chloride, edla ngokuqulatha i-silver chloride okanye ezinye ii-ionophores ezikhethiweyo, ezivelisa umsebenzi we-chloride ion onokubakho. Indlela ye-chronopotentiometric inika uzinzo oluphuculweyo kwiimatrices ezintsonkothileyo ngokuhlaziya umphezulu we-electrode rhoqo. Zombini ii-configurations zifakwe kwi-automatic analyzer eyenza imilinganiselo yexesha, ukulinganisa, kunye nokurekhoda idatha.

    I-RS485 Sensor ye-Sewage Fluoride Ion CS6510A Fluoride Ion Electrode

    I-Fluoride Ion-Selective Electrode (ISE) sisiva-sensor se-electrochemical esikhethekileyo nesithembekileyo esenzelwe ukulinganisa ngokuthe ngqo umsebenzi we-fluoride ion (F⁻) kwizisombululo zamanzi. Iyaziwa ngokukhetha kwayo okugqwesileyo kwaye sisixhobo esiqhelekileyo kwikhemistri yohlalutyo, ukujonga okusingqongileyo, ulawulo lweenkqubo zoshishino, kunye nempilo yoluntu, ngakumbi ekuphuculeni i-fluoridation emanzini okusela.
    Ingundoqo ye-electrode yi-membrane ye-solid-state sensing edla ngokwenziwa yikristale enye ye-lanthanum fluoride (LaF₃). Xa idibana nesisombululo, ii-ion ze-fluoride ezivela kwisampuli zidibana ne-crystal lattice, zivelisa amandla ombane anokulinganiswa kuyo yonke i-membrane. Le potential, elinganiswa ne-electrode yesalathiso sangaphakathi, ilingana ne-logarithmically nomsebenzi we-ion ye-fluoride ngokwe-Nernst equation. Imfuneko ebalulekileyo yokulinganisa ngokuchanekileyo kukongezwa kwe-Total Ionic Strength Adjustment Buffer (TISAB). Esi sisombululo senza imisebenzi emithathu ebalulekileyo: sigcina i-pH engaguqukiyo (ngesiqhelo malunga ne-5-6), silungisa imvelaphi ye-ionic ukuthintela iziphumo ze-matrix, kwaye siqulathe ii-agents ezidibanisa ukukhulula ii-ion ze-fluoride ezibotshelelwe zii-cations eziphazamisayo ezifana ne-aluminium (Al³⁺) okanye i-iron (Fe³⁺).
    Iingenelo eziphambili ze-fluoride electrode kukukhetha kwayo okuhle kakhulu kunezinye ii-anions eziqhelekileyo, uluhlu olubanzi lwe-dynamic (ngesiqhelo ukusuka kwi-10⁻⁶ M ukuya kwizisombululo ezigcweleyo), impendulo ekhawulezayo, ubomi obude, kunye neendleko eziphantsi zokusebenza. Ivumela uhlalutyo olukhawulezileyo ngaphandle kokulungiswa kwesampulu enzima okanye ii-reagents zemibala. Nokuba isetyenziswa kwiimitha eziphathwayo zovavanyo lwasentsimini, ii-laboratory benchtop analyzers, okanye idityaniswe kwiinkqubo zokubeka esweni kwi-intanethi, i-fluoride ISE ihlala iyindlela ekhethwayo yokulinganisa i-fluoride ngokuchanekileyo, ngokufanelekileyo, nangokuqhubekayo.
